Output 3c51ab0819a815dce97ecbf19d1eaccbeb498dd8a7eda0f1ea333d32594fb51f:6

value
1504126
script pubkey
OP_0 OP_PUSHBYTES_20 1fdd13e791712072d5dad92cdded1c62152ab1c0
address
bc1qrlw38eu3wys894w6mykdmmguvg2j4vwqezgav9
transaction
3c51ab0819a815dce97ecbf19d1eaccbeb498dd8a7eda0f1ea333d32594fb51f
spent
true